Dear Readers, The Rain Gods seem to unleash their maximum love on our super-over-crowded and extremely-under-infrastructured maximum city, this week. As per weather reports, looks like the weekend needs to brace itself, and hapless Mumbaikars with it, to withstand another potential show of shower-power. They say people come into our lives for a season or […]